You can use a variety of completely harmless dyes - food coloring, sugarless Koolaid, vegetable dye, or professional dog dye.
There's actually a very inspirational story of a man in Japan who adopted an abused, neglected shelter dog. He dyed him to look like a panda bear, and the dog is now a mascot for the country's shelter dogs.
Other people will dye their dog pink for breast cancer awareness month.
